From: Matt Joiner Date: Wed, 9 Mar 2022 09:57:23 +0000 (+1100) Subject: Add bencode.Bytes.GoString X-Git-Tag: v1.42.0~23 X-Git-Url: http://www.git.stargrave.org/?a=commitdiff_plain;h=02b6ee995497c648401fc359c650de949b839583;p=btrtrc.git Add bencode.Bytes.GoString --- diff --git a/bencode/bytes.go b/bencode/bytes.go index c3a51cd0..42a1db28 100644 --- a/bencode/bytes.go +++ b/bencode/bytes.go @@ -2,6 +2,7 @@ package bencode import ( "errors" + "fmt" ) type Bytes []byte @@ -23,3 +24,7 @@ func (me Bytes) MarshalBencode() ([]byte, error) { } return me, nil } + +func (me Bytes) GoString() string { + return fmt.Sprintf("bencode.Bytes(%q)", []byte(me)) +}